Can try target feeding with a turkey baster. Mine will come to the same spot each feeding and will pick mysis from the end of the baster. Running Gyre 150 and MP40 both in feed mode. It is a pretty chilled fish.
Just put baster in no food and here he comes. Kinda kewl

Had mine about 2 months.
Saw it eat at the store before buying.
Since it went in my tank just grazes.
Seems to be getting enough food so far as it has fattened up in the 2 months.
I tried target feeding with pumps off.
It just swims through the food to the next rock.
Does have plenty of rock work to go through though. It's a heavily stocked rock setup in a 265.
